Physics Question on Ray optics and optical instruments

A ray of light passes through an equilateral prism such that an angle of incidence is equal to the angle of emergence and the latter is equal to 34\frac{3}{4} th the angle of prism. The angle of deviation is:

A

4545{}^\circ

B

3939{}^\circ

C

2020{}^\circ

D

3030{}^\circ

Answer

3030{}^\circ

Explanation

Solution

Angle of incidence = angle of emergence, i.e., i=ii = i'
Also, i=34×i' = \frac{3}{4}\times angle of equilateral prism =34×60=45=\frac{3}{4}\times 60{}^\circ =45{}^\circ
Thus, angle of deviation =i+iA= i + i' - A
=(45+4560)=30=(45{}^\circ +45{}^\circ -60{}^\circ )=30{}^\circ
